You can access Prompt-to-Report from the Modules page. Selecting this option opens the Prompt-to-Report interface, where the you can describe the required report using natural language.

Before You Begin

Verify the following before accessing Prompt-to-Report:

  • User Role & Permissions: You must have Administrator, Analyst, or Report Manager role with appropriate data access permissions.

  • System Access: You have access to the Report module enabled.

  • Network Connectivity: Stable internet connection to ensure proper AI processing and feature responsiveness.

  • Browser Compatibility: Use a supported modern browser (see Supported Browsers section).

Access Prompt-to-Report from Reports

To access the Prompt to Report from report, perform the following steps:

  1. Navigate to the ITSM/ITAM > Reports.
    The Modules page is displayed.

    Figure: Modules

  2. Click from right-hand side of the Modules page.
    The Prompt to Report interface is displayed.

    Figure: Prompt to Report

  3. Enter Report Requirement. In the text input field labeled "Ask a question about your data," enter your report requirement using natural language.

    For example: "Show me all high-priority incidents created in the last 30 days by assigned team"

  4. Submit the request by clicking to submit your prompt to the AI interpreter.
    The AI processing panel displays the progress of the report-generation workflow,

    Figure: AI processing panel

    Note

    The green check marks on the AI processing panel indicate successfully completed steps. Once all processing steps are completed successfully, the AI proceeds to the next stage and displays the generated results for the user to review.

  5. The requested report list is displayed in the Prompt to Report Chat Panel. Click the report or dashboard link to view in the Preview section.

Using the Prompt to Report Interface

The interface has two main sections:

Left Panel - Conversation Area:

Displays welcome messages and ongoing AI-user dialogue. Shows clarifying questions the AI may ask to better understand your requirement. Provides suggested quick-access links like "Provide top 5 critical records," "Show monthly ticket volume by asset," and "Find my recent dashboard."


Figure: Prompt to Report - Left Panel

Right Panel - Preview Area:

Displays "Nothing to show yet" until you submit a prompt. Once processed, shows the AI's interpretation of your requirement.

Writing Effective Natural Language Prompts

To get the best results from Prompt-to-Report, follow these guidelines:

Be Specific:
Instead of: "Show me incidents"
Use: "Show me high-priority incidents assigned to the Network team created in the last 7 days."

Include Metrics:
Specify what you want to measure (count, average, sum, percentage)

Add Filters & Conditions:
Include date ranges, status values, assignment criteria, or other relevant filters.

Clarify Grouping:
If grouping is needed, specify: "grouped by assigned team," "broken down by priority," etc.

Request Specific Visualizations:
Mention preferred chart types: "Show as a bar chart," "Create a pie chart," "Display in a table with trends."

Interpreting AI Suggestions

After submitting your prompt, the AI will respond in one of the following ways:

Suggests Existing Reports:
If matching reports already exist, the AI displays them as clickable links.
You can click to open the report immediately or proceed to create a new customized version.

Asks Clarifying Questions:
If your requirement is ambiguous, the AI asks targeted questions to narrow down the requirement.
Answer these questions to help the AI generate a more accurate report.

Shows Your Interpreted Requirement:
The AI displays its understanding of your request (example, "I'll show incident count grouped by status").
Confirm this interpretation or refine it by entering additional details.
